Lords Cricket Ground is the home of the MCC (Marylebone Cricket Club), who are the guardians of the Laws of cricket.
The Ashes Urn resides at Lords and the term ‘Ashes’ was first used after Australia beat England on 29th August 1882 at The Oval, which was the first time England lost on English soil.
On 5th July 2014 Lords celebrated its 200th year when the MCC played the rest of the world.
